An umbrella insurance agent in Pikesville Maryland helps you secure additional liability coverage beyond standard home and auto policies. Maryland law requires minimum auto liability limits but does not mandate umbrella insurance which fills gaps for serious accidents or lawsuits. Working with a local agent ensures your policy meets state requirements and protects assets like your home or savings.

What Does a Umbrella Insurance Agent in Pikesville Cost?

In Maryland umbrella insurance typically costs between 150 and 400 dollars per year for a 1 million dollar policy. Premiums may be higher for multiple properties or young drivers. Costs vary by your insurance company claims history and coverage limits.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does an umbrella insurance agent in Pikesville do?
An umbrella insurance agent helps you purchase a personal liability policy that covers claims exceeding your primary insurance limits. In Maryland this extra layer can protect against lawsuits from auto accidents or property incidents. The agent reviews your assets and risks to recommend appropriate coverage amounts.
How much umbrella coverage do I need in Maryland?
Most Maryland agents suggest at least 1 million dollars in umbrella coverage to protect typical assets like a home and savings. Higher limits up to 5 million or more may be needed for high net worth individuals. Your agent will calculate the right amount based on your personal financial situation.
Is umbrella insurance required by Maryland law?
No Maryland does not require umbrella insurance by statute. However it is strongly recommended if you have significant assets or face higher liability risks. Without it a large judgment could exceed your auto or home policy limits leaving you personally responsible.
